{"product_id":"the-american-agent-my-life-in-the-cia-9781903608142","title":"The American Agent: My Life in the CIA","description":"\u003cp\u003eDick Holm joined the Central Intelligence Agency in the 1960s and rose rapidly through the ranks to become Bureau Chief in Paris  eventually earning the Distinguished Intelligence Medal  the CIAs highest award. His first posting was in Laos  where he served in the CIAs \"Secret War\" against the Communists in the lead-up to the Vietnam War. He was then sent to the Congo and suffered near-fatal injuries after a plane crash in a remote jungle. Healed by local tribesmen  his horrific burns treated with snake oil and tree bark  he then spent two years in a U.S. hospital undergoing extensive surgery. Holm also worked in Hong Kong and Paris and was instrumental in anti-terrorism operations during Carlos the Jackals international terror campaign. Having served under 13 CIA directors  Holm has firm  highly informed views on the policiespast and present  national and internationalthat determine how  where  and why the CIA works.\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"My Store","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":45647978528821,"sku":"ByrdShop_1903608147","price":58.79,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0627\/8139\/0901\/files\/9781903608142.jpg?v=1781700610","url":"https:\/\/atxbooks.com\/products\/the-american-agent-my-life-in-the-cia-9781903608142","provider":"ATX Books","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
